How AI Enhances Production Efficiency

Predictive Maintenance

Definition and Benefits

Predictive maintenance leverages AI to forecast and prevent equipment failures, thereby enhancing efficiency and reducing costs. Unlike traditional maintenance approaches, which are either reactive (fixing equipment after it breaks) or preventive (servicing equipment at regular intervals regardless of its condition), predictive maintenance uses AI algorithms to analyze sensor data and predict when maintenance is actually needed. This method ensures that maintenance is performed only when necessary, which minimizes downtime and extends the lifespan of machinery. The benefits of predictive maintenance are numerous: it reduces unexpected equipment failures, lowers maintenance costs, and improves overall operational efficiency.

Real-World Examples

Several leading companies have successfully implemented AI-driven predictive maintenance. For instance, General Electric (GE) uses AI to monitor and predict the health of its industrial equipment. By analyzing data from sensors embedded in machinery, GE's AI systems can predict potential failures and schedule maintenance activities accordingly. This has led to significant reductions in downtime and maintenance costs. Similarly, Siemens has integrated AI into its maintenance processes, resulting in a 20% increase in productivity. These examples demonstrate the transformative potential of AI in predictive maintenance, making it a critical component of modern manufacturing operations.

Quality Control and Inspection

AI in Defect Detection

AI is revolutionizing quality control by automating the inspection process. Traditional quality control methods rely heavily on human inspectors, who may miss defects due to fatigue or human error. In contrast, AI-driven quality control systems use machine vision and deep learning algorithms to identify defects with unprecedented accuracy. These systems can analyze images of products in real-time, detecting even the smallest flaws that might be invisible to the human eye. This not only ensures higher precision in defect detection but also speeds up the inspection process, allowing for faster production cycles.

Improvements in Product Quality

The implementation of AI in quality control leads to significant improvements in product quality. For example, BMW has adopted AI-driven quality control systems to inspect its vehicles. These systems have improved the accuracy of defect detection, ensuring that only high-quality products reach the market. This has resulted in higher customer satisfaction and reduced return rates. Additionally, AI-driven quality control minimizes the production of defective products, thereby reducing waste and lowering production costs. Overall, the use of AI in quality control enhances the reliability and consistency of manufacturing processes, leading to superior product quality.

Supply Chain Optimization

Demand Forecasting

AI plays a pivotal role in optimizing supply chains through improved demand forecasting. Traditional forecasting methods often struggle to accurately predict demand due to the complexity and variability of market conditions. AI, however, can analyze vast amounts of data from various sources, such as sales history, market trends, and economic indicators, to generate more accurate demand forecasts. By predicting demand trends more reliably, manufacturers can better align their production schedules and inventory levels, reducing the risk of overproduction or stockouts.

Inventory Management

AI also enhances inventory management by optimizing stock levels based on real-time data. AI algorithms can analyze data from various points in the supply chain to determine the optimal inventory levels for each product. This helps manufacturers maintain sufficient stock to meet demand without overstocking, which ties up capital and increases storage costs. For instance, Amazon uses AI to manage its vast inventory, ensuring that products are available when customers need them while minimizing excess stock. This has significantly reduced delivery times and operational costs, demonstrating the efficiency gains achievable through AI-driven inventory management.

Production Planning and Scheduling

Real-Time Data Analysis

AI optimizes production planning and scheduling by analyzing production data in real-time. Traditional planning methods often rely on historical data and fixed schedules, which may not account for real-time changes in production conditions. AI, on the other hand, can continuously monitor production processes and adjust plans based on real-time data. This allows manufacturers to respond quickly to changes, such as unexpected equipment failures or shifts in demand, ensuring that production schedules remain efficient and adaptable.

Resource Allocation

Effective resource allocation is crucial for maximizing production efficiency, and AI excels in this area. By analyzing data on resource availability, production requirements, and operational constraints, AI can optimize the allocation of resources such as labor, materials, and machinery. For example, Siemens uses AI to enhance its production planning, resulting in more efficient use of resources and reduced downtime. This not only boosts productivity but also reduces operational costs, making AI-driven resource allocation a valuable tool for modern manufacturing operations.
